Life in Cold Blood

Runtime : 50 mins

Genre : Documentary

Vote Rating : 8.3/10

Last Episode To Air: 03 March 2008

Network : BBC One


TV Show Website

Plot : David Attenborough reveals the surprising truth about the cold-blooded lives of reptiles and amphibians. These animals are as dramatic, as colourful and as tender as any other animals.
